Bunk Beds For Kids - Are They Safe?
Bunk beds are a great option for children to make space in their bedrooms and to add a touch of adventure. It is important to think about safety considerations prior to buying a bed.
While there's no universal age at which children can safely use a bunk, it's generally recommended to wait until they are six years old.

When you are choosing a bunk bed for your children, there are a few things to consider. It is important to first consider your child's age and maturity. Experts generally agree that children under the age of six are not ready for the upper bunk bed space due to their lack of spatial awareness and physical coordination. It is crucial to remember that children who roll over or sleepwalk during sleep should be placed on the bottom bunk.
It's crucial that your child is taught how to use ladders safely and correctly so they can easily climb up and down. This is a crucial life skill that they will learn and use throughout their lives. Additionally bunk beds can instill the sense of responsibility and independence in kids since they'll be responsible for keeping their area clean, tidy and free of clutter.
It is also recommended to choose bunk beds that are free of formaldehyde as well as toxic chemicals. You can reduce the toxicity by choosing beds that are made from non-toxic materials, such as solid wood, and non-toxic stain and paints. Avoid beds made of plywood, particleboard or fiberboard because they could release formaldehyde into the air. This could cause irritation to the throat, nose and respiratory tract, and is also a known carcinogen.
They're Safe

Bunk beds can be a great way to save space and provide kids with more space to play. However, some parents worry that bunk beds are risky for children. It's all about the safety features you choose.
You'll want to pick a bunk bed that's constructed from sturdy materials that can withstand the weight of your child. Typically solid wood or metal frames make the ideal bunk beds for children. You'll also want to make sure that the ladder is secure and sturdy, and that there are protective rails on the top bunk. You can opt for an option with stairs instead of a traditional ladder. This will eliminate the need for any ladder and give your child's bedroom modern, sleek look.
Pediatrician Ganjian says that bunk beds are generally considered safe for kids, but it's important to take into consideration your child's age and level of maturity in determining if they're ready to move up to the top bed. He suggests waiting until children are about six or eight years old before transferring to the top bunk and to ensure they are always in control.
When it comes to bunk bed safety, you should be sure that the mattress is fitted against the frame. There shouldn't be gaps or holes that children could traverse. It's also recommended to keep children from playing on or around the bunk bed, and from hanging things like jump ropes or decorations from the top bunk.
